The following cosmetic options are available for New Republic starfighters:

  • Paint job
  • Decal
  • Hologram (cockpit)
  • Dashboard (cockpit)
  • Hanging flair

Cockpit cosmetics are shared across all craft, but paint jobs and decals are not.

Paint Job

Name Description Rarity Glory
Vanguard Squadron Another New Republic fighter squadron once said the pilots of Vanguard are "fearless to the finish". It has since become Vanguard's unofficial motto. Default 0
Blue Squadron Led by legendary alliance heroes such as General Merrick and Lieutenant Valeria, Blue Squadron was instrumental in Rebel Alliance victories across the galaxy, including Scarif, Hoth, Bakura, and Endor. Common 200
Gold Squadron Instrumental at Yavin IV, Gold Squadron later came under the command of General Lando Calrissian. Following Endor, Gold Squadron seeks to eliminate Imperial remnants. Common 200
Green Squadron The New Republic's Green Squadron flies bravely against impossible odds, no matter what sacrifices may be necessary. Common 200
Orange Squadron Patrolling the Mid-Rim territories, Orange Squadron continues to turn loyalists against the Empire. Common 200
Pink Squadron All New Republic records of Pink Squadron operations are redacted or classified. Common 200
Red Squadron Responsible for the destruction of the first Death Star, Red Squadron is one of the Rebel Alliance's oldest and most reliable starfighter groups. Common 200
Anvil Squadron Stationed aboard the Silver Coronet, these deadly defenders of Mon Cala are ready to aid their New Republic allies across the galaxy. Rare 400
Echo Squadron Reliable pilots of the Rebel Alliance - and now, the New Republic - get the job done, over and over again, no matter the cost. Rare 400
Squall Squadron Across the galaxy, planets who've been saved by certain New Republic strike teams share the same story: They disappeared back into the stars, just as quickly as they arrived. Rare 400
Sanctuary Squadron After Endor, when Operation: Cinder began, high command formed a new group dedicated to the protection of worlds under the Empire's heel. Rare Operation 2
Calima Squadron When forming the first rebel cells on the planet Crait, Bail Organa formed a secretive squadron to sabotage Imperial outposts across the galaxy. Rare 400
Sirocco Squadron Striking swiftly and with precision, Sirocco Squadron often vanishes as quickly as they appeared. Rare 400
Mistral Squadron Classified missions and off-the-record assignments require descretion[sic] and trust, above all else. Rare 400
New Republic Defense Fleet The modern standard of the New Republic Navy. Epic Operation 2
Cavern Angels Not everyone in the Alliance agreed with Saw Gerrera, but few doubted his Partisan squadrons' skills in the skies above Jedha. Epic 800
Var-Shaa Hunter The New Republic's victory at Var-Shaa came with heavy losses, but bold pilots managed to destroy a key Imperial dockyard. Epic Preorder
Starbird Squadron General Syndulla's latest ships were inspired by Sabine Wren's legendary art. Epic Story Mode
Convoy's Courage Renowned for a flawless flight record in medical and escort operations. Epic 800
Chromium Flash Following the Operation: Cinder incident at Naboo, Queen Soruna made a generous donation to the New Republic. Legendary 1200
Luminous Being The best pilots mirror the galaxy they've sworn to protect. Legendary 1200
Rustbucket Recovered from impossible depths, and still just as dangerous as it ever was. Legendary 1200
